The Graduate School of Arts and Sciences supports the University’s faculty both as teachers within our graduate programs and as scholars working to contribute to the advancement of their disciplines and fields.
The School provides administrative support for all programs through our activities within the areas of admissions, financial aid and academic affairs. We work very closely with and provide particular support for directors of graduate studies in individual departments. The Graduate School also cooperates with the Center for New Designs in Teaching and Scholarship (CNDLS) to encourage initiatives in teaching and in the preparation of our Ph.D. students for teaching careers.
The Graduate School offers a number of Institutional Research Support programs to individual faculty, research groups and departments on Georgetown’s Main Campus, whether or not the faculty members’ academic unit offers a graduate degree. The School also works closely with the Office of Sponsored Programs to provide information and assistance connected with applications for external grant support.
